Since 1997, Chris Agnew and Robbie Nelson have been writing and producing dance music, of which their hits El Nino and Everyday have become classics of their genre. They have to date produced five top 30 hits in the UK, and countless remixes, from Armin van Buuren to U2. They are one of the most household names in the trance scene and will be making their ES debuts and first appearance in London for a long time!

Ben Nicky is currently one of the biggest upcoming names in the trance scene at the moment and in November 2008 was nominated for "Best Newcomer" at the worldwide trance awards as well as having his own interview on the website. Ben is the Co-Owner of Abstract Recordings which is one of the UK's most successful Tech-Trance record labels at the moment. His first ever release "Dirty Dancefloor" headed straight to number 3 in the worldwide dance charts which is a great achievement at a young age of 21.

Rui & Selena Jeremy are an up and coming Welsh duo, quickly spreading their influence across the U.K!Either as individual or back-to-back acts, they have performed at super clubs such as the Syndicate super club in Bristol to Liquid & Life in Cardiff and have played alongside headliners such as Above & Beyond, Rank 1 and Sander Van Doorn as well as gracing the decks with regular play outs at events such as ‘Time Flies’ and ‘Slinky’ and residencies with the giant ‘Gatecrasher’! With their own event (‘Altitude’) thriving and playing in clubs across South Wales , successfully filling popular venues as well as getting air time on FM radio with much more in the pipeline, they have proved to be more than just DJ’s by allowing up and coming talent to grow under their wing. Rui J has also joined the ranks as a producer, in a collaboration with ‘Ben Nicky’ (of the auspicious and exciting ‘Abstract Recordings’ record label) with a blinder of a track set to make waves on the Tech Trance scene.
